Securing a medical license is a careful procedure that can take anywhere from three to 9 months. The intricacy arises from the need for "primary source verification," where the state board contacts the applicant's medical school and training medical facilities straight.
1. Primary Source Verification (FCVS)
Most physicians make use of the Federation Credentials Verification Service (FCVS). This service serves as a centralized repository for a physician's permanent qualifications, such as medical school transcripts, diplomas, and postgraduate training certificates. By "purchasing" this service, physicians avoid needing to send the exact same documents to several boards consistently.

The candidate should prove they have passed the United States Medical Licensing Examination (USMLE) or the Comprehensive Osteopathic Medical Licensing Examination (COMLEX). For International Medical Graduates (IMGs), an ECFMG certification is also necessary.
4. Background and Jurisprudence
When the paperwork is sent, the doctor should undergo a criminal background check by means of the FBI or state police. In addition, numerous states need a Jurisprudence Exam to guarantee the doctor comprehends the specific laws governing medicine because state.

For the modern-day physician, particularly those participated in teleradiology or tele-mental health, "acquiring" a single license is often inadequate. The IMLC is an agreement amongst getting involved U.S. states to significantly streamline the licensing procedure.
